Maybe.

I received 4 cuttings back in July, let them set to harden off for 2 week(forget them). I did not have the soils that I usually mix to grown my epis in and no way to go get it.. I had some Miracle gro soil so I potted them up and was going to change to better soil. But you know how that is. I only watered them 3 times in the .

Well today I went out to look at them and one of those pesty furry tailed rats had knocked one of the pots off. And I was surprised to see a cutting with VERY health root system. And I mean health, some of the best I have every seen. And fastest I have every had rooting to take effect.

I think I will try using this soil with more of my epis. Would make life much easy. LOL
